From: Prabhakar pujeri <[email protected]>
Date: Tue, 15 Oct 2019 14:24:46 +0200
Subject: dmidecode: Fix System Slot Information for PCIe SSD
Git-commit: fd08479625b5845e4d725ab628628f7ebfccc407
Patch-mainline: yes

Output for type 9 show <out of spec> for PCIe SSD. SMBIOS spec table
48 describes 2.5" and 3.5" PCIe SSD formats.
